Description: 
Bronze struck plaquette issued for the 1900 Universal Exposition by the Paris Mint; obverse depicts scene after a painting by Albert Besnard, showing standing allegorical figure of France at center, surrounded by seated female figures representing various sciences, arts, and professions; at right is procession of draped figures moving toward France, who is blessing them with palm branch; inscription above: "LA.FRANCE.ACCVELLE./ET.COVRONELLE.GENIE/DES.DEVX.MONDES." Reverse depicts detailed aerial view of the exposition grounds with the Eiffel Tower; inscription within narrow rectangular tablet below: "EXPOSITION.VNIVERSELLE.MDCCCC."
